Melanie Mueller is a scholar working on Toxicology, Cellular and Molecular Neuroscience and Clinical Psychology. According to data from OpenAlex, Melanie Mueller has authored 20 papers receiving a total of 360 indexed citations (citations by other indexed papers that have themselves been cited), including 14 papers in Toxicology, 12 papers in Cellular and Molecular Neuroscience and 12 papers in Clinical Psychology. Recurrent topics in Melanie Mueller's work include Forensic Toxicology and Drug Analysis (14 papers), Neurotransmitter Receptor Influence on Behavior (12 papers) and Psychedelics and Drug Studies (12 papers). Melanie Mueller is often cited by papers focused on Forensic Toxicology and Drug Analysis (14 papers), Neurotransmitter Receptor Influence on Behavior (12 papers) and Psychedelics and Drug Studies (12 papers). Melanie Mueller collaborates with scholars based in United States, Germany and France. Melanie Mueller's co-authors include George A. Ricaurte, Una D. McCann, Hans H. Maurer, Jie Yuan, Frank T. Peters, George Hatzidimitriou, Marilyn A. Huestis, Joyce Colussi‐Mas, Martine Largeron and Susan Schenk and has published in prestigious journals such as Proceedings of the National Academy of Sciences, PLoS ONE and Journal of Pharmacology and Experimental Therapeutics.
